Well, this is what every devotee has been hoping for: Will Vedabase ever be affordable and within the reach of all devotees? This great program, which is always on the wish list of the devotees, has been out of reach of the majority of ISKCON devotees, especially those in the Third World countries such as Africans, Asians, and East Europeans. This is largely due to the price factor of $595. Up till now, only devotees from rich, developed First World countries have been able to afford the Vedabase. Recently, there have been bootleg version going around, being sold very cheaply by pirates, but as is always the story, the bootleg copies are full of headaches: difficult to install, links not working, and worst of all, causing computer crashes. The special feature of the Vedabase is that one can have the entire Bhaktivedanta Library on one's lap, with wonderful features such as searchable information, recalling a sloka with a click of button, etc. The program is just amazing. Now Bhaktivedanta Archives have just showered their blessings on the residents of African and the Eastern Hemisphere, by making the Bhaktivedanta Vedabase available for the affordable price of only US$95.00. Yes, that is true. You can now own a copy of the Bhaktivedanta Vedabase, if you are a resident of an African, East European, or Asian country, for only US$95.00.
